Abstract
The secondary homoallylic alcohol derived from d-glucose undergoes smooth coupling with aldehydes in the presence of molecular iodine under mild reaction conditions to produce 7-iodofurano[3,2-b]pyrans in good yields. This method is highly stereoselective, affording cis-tetrahydropyrans exclusively.
